Table of Contents
Integrating Unreal Engine’s native audio components with external audio middleware such as Wwise can significantly enhance the audio experience in your projects. Wwise offers advanced features like dynamic sound design, real-time parameter control, and complex mixing, which can complement Unreal’s capabilities.
Understanding the Integration Process
The integration involves establishing a communication bridge between Unreal Engine and Wwise. This allows Unreal to send events, parameters, and other data to Wwise, and vice versa. Proper setup ensures seamless audio playback and synchronization across your project.
Setting Up Wwise with Unreal Engine
Follow these steps to integrate Wwise into your Unreal project:
- Install the Wwise Authoring Tool and the Wwise Unreal Integration plugin.
- Create a new Wwise project or open an existing one.
- Generate the Wwise soundbanks for your project.
- Import the Wwise plugin into your Unreal Engine project.
- Configure the Wwise settings within Unreal, including the path to your soundbanks.
- Implement Wwise events within your Unreal Blueprints or C++ scripts.
Using Unreal Audio Components with Wwise
Once set up, you can trigger Wwise events using Unreal’s Audio Components or Blueprints. This allows you to control complex audio behaviors dynamically during gameplay. For example, you can start a Wwise event to play a sound effect or adjust parameters like volume and pitch in real-time.
Triggering Wwise Events
To trigger a Wwise event from Unreal:
- Create a Wwise event in the Wwise authoring tool.
- In Unreal, add an Audio Component and select the Wwise event.
- Use Blueprints or C++ to call the event at the desired moment, such as on player interaction or environmental triggers.
Adjusting Parameters in Real-Time
Wwise supports real-time parameter control, which can be manipulated via Unreal. This enables dynamic soundscapes that respond to gameplay, such as changing environmental sounds based on player location or actions.
Benefits of Integration
Integrating Wwise with Unreal offers several advantages:
- Enhanced audio quality and complexity.
- Greater control over sound parameters during gameplay.
- Streamlined workflow between sound designers and developers.
- Ability to implement advanced audio features like adaptive music and interactive soundscapes.
By combining Unreal’s powerful engine with Wwise’s sophisticated audio middleware, developers can create immersive and dynamic audio experiences that elevate their projects to the next level.